RAP 2.57 Book In From Binder Sen-
sor
Elevator I/O PWB Input 2
The book in from binder sensor detects books
entering the Tilt Infeed Conveyor. This sensor
also wakes the trimmer from sleep mode when
triggered.
Possible Fault Indicators
The machine never enters sleep mode.
Books accumulate in the tilt infeed con-
veyor.
The machine does not return to ready
mode.
Initial Actions
Check that all cables between the trimmer, Ele-
vator, and Tilt Infeed Conveyor are securely fas-
tened and are not damaged.
Check for loose or damaged wires 42, 73, and
74 at the Elevator electrical panel (Figure 2-86).
Procedure
1. Switch the main power ON and go to the El-
evator diagnostic screen (GP 6.2 Input/Out-
put Diagnostics). Make sure that the sensor
is not obstructed. Is input "Book In From
Binder" off?

Disconnect wire 42 from the Elevator I/O
PWB (Figure 2-86). Does the input switch
off?
Y
N
Disconnect power and replace the Ele-
vator I/O PWB (REP 4.26 Accessory
PWB Replacement).

Adjust the sensor (GP 6.7 Diffuse Sensors)
and replace if faulty (PL 5.47 Tilt Conv. Elec.
Panel EE-3547).
2. Short wire 42 to wire 74. Does the input
switch on?
Y
N
Disconnect power and replace the Elevator
I/O PWB (REP 4.26 Accessory PWB Re-
placement).
3. Adjust the sensor (GP 6.7 Diffuse Sensors)
and replace if faulty (PL 5.47 Tilt Conv. Elec.
Panel EE-3547).
